    10.5 METER F/V DINU PUNTHA, WHITE HULL, FIVE PERSONS
    ON BOARD, OVERDUE. LAST KNOWN POSITION 03-24N 079-07E
    ON 05 MAY. VESSELS IN VICINITY REQUESTED
    TO KEEP A SHARP LOOKOUT, ASSIST IF POSSIBLE.
    REPORTS TO RCC AUSTRALIA, PHONE: 6 126 230 6811,
    FAX: 6 126 230 6868, E-MAIL: RCCAUS@AMSA.GOV.AU.
